トロン)TRX)の分散型アプリ開発事例まとめ



トロン(TRX)の分散型アプリ開発事例まとめ


トロン(TRX)の分散型アプリ開発事例まとめ

はじめに

トロン(TRX)は、Justin Sun氏によって開発されたブロックチェーンプラットフォームであり、高速なトランザクション処理能力と低い手数料を特徴としています。この特性から、分散型アプリケーション(DApps)の開発基盤として注目を集めており、様々な分野で活用事例が生まれています。本稿では、トロンにおけるDApps開発事例を詳細にまとめ、その技術的な側面やビジネスモデル、今後の展望について考察します。本稿は、DApps開発者、ブロックチェーン技術に関心のある技術者、そして投資家を対象としています。

トロン(TRX)の技術的特徴

トロンは、Delegated Proof of Stake(DPoS)コンセンサスアルゴリズムを採用しており、これにより高いスケーラビリティを実現しています。具体的には、1秒あたり数千トランザクションの処理能力を持ち、Ethereumなどの他のブロックチェーンプラットフォームと比較して、より迅速なトランザクション処理が可能です。また、トロンはスマートコントラクトの実行環境を提供しており、開発者はSolidityなどのプログラミング言語を用いてDAppsを開発することができます。さらに、トロンは独自の仮想マシン(Tron Virtual Machine: TVM)を搭載しており、スマートコントラクトの実行効率を高めています。トランザクション手数料が低いこともトロンの大きな特徴であり、ユーザーはDAppsをより安価に利用することができます。これらの技術的特徴が、トロンをDApps開発に適したプラットフォームにしています。

DApps開発事例:ゲーム分野

ゲーム分野は、DAppsの初期の主要な活用分野の一つです。トロン上では、様々な種類のブロックチェーンゲームが開発されており、プレイヤーはゲーム内で獲得したアイテムや通貨をNFT(Non-Fungible Token)として所有し、自由に取引することができます。例えば、CryptoFightersは、プレイヤーがキャラクターを育成し、他のプレイヤーと対戦する対戦型ゲームです。このゲームでは、キャラクターやアイテムがNFTとして発行されており、プレイヤーはこれらのNFTを売買することで利益を得ることができます。また、TronBreakoutは、ブロック崩しをベースにしたシンプルなゲームであり、プレイヤーはTRXを賭けてゲームをプレイすることができます。これらのゲームは、従来のゲームと比較して、プレイヤーがゲーム内資産を完全に所有できるという点で大きな違いがあります。これにより、プレイヤーはゲームをプレイするモチベーションを高め、ゲームエコシステム全体の活性化に貢献することができます。

DApps開発事例:金融分野

金融分野においても、トロンは様々なDAppsの開発基盤として活用されています。例えば、JustSwapは、トロン上で動作する分散型取引所(DEX)であり、ユーザーはTRXや他のトークンを直接交換することができます。JustSwapは、中央集権的な取引所を介さずに取引を行うことができるため、セキュリティリスクを低減し、取引手数料を削減することができます。また、SunSwapも同様にDEXであり、JustSwapと競合する形でサービスを提供しています。これらのDEXは、流動性プールの仕組みを採用しており、ユーザーは流動性を提供することで取引手数料の一部を受け取ることができます。さらに、トロン上では、レンディングプラットフォームやステーブルコインの発行なども行われており、DeFi(Decentralized Finance)エコシステムの構築が進んでいます。これらの金融DAppsは、従来の金融システムと比較して、より透明性が高く、アクセスしやすいというメリットがあります。

DApps開発事例:コンテンツ配信分野

コンテンツ配信分野においても、トロンはDAppsの開発基盤として注目されています。例えば、BitTorrentは、P2Pファイル共有プロトコルであり、トロンと提携することで、コンテンツクリエイターは自身のコンテンツを直接ユーザーに配信し、報酬を得ることができます。BitTorrent Token(BTT)は、BitTorrentネットワーク内で使用されるトークンであり、ユーザーはBTTを支払うことで、より高速なダウンロード速度を得ることができます。また、コンテンツクリエイターは、BTTを受け取ることで、自身のコンテンツに対する報酬を得ることができます。さらに、トロン上では、動画配信プラットフォームや音楽配信プラットフォームなども開発されており、コンテンツクリエイターは自身のコンテンツを自由に配信し、収益を得ることができます。これらのコンテンツ配信DAppsは、従来のコンテンツ配信プラットフォームと比較して、コンテンツクリエイターがより多くの収益を得ることができるというメリットがあります。

DApps開発事例:ソーシャルメディア分野

ソーシャルメディア分野においても、トロンはDAppsの開発基盤として活用されています。例えば、TronLinkは、トロンウォレットであり、DAppsとの連携機能を提供しています。TronLinkを使用することで、ユーザーはDAppsを簡単に利用し、トランザクションを行うことができます。また、トロン上では、分散型SNS(Social Network Service)の開発も進められており、ユーザーは自身の情報を自由に管理し、プライバシーを保護することができます。これらのソーシャルメディアDAppsは、従来のソーシャルメディアプラットフォームと比較して、ユーザーが自身のデータを完全に所有できるというメリットがあります。これにより、ユーザーは自身のプライバシーを保護し、より安全にソーシャルメディアを利用することができます。

DApps開発における課題と今後の展望

トロンにおけるDApps開発は、まだ発展途上にあり、いくつかの課題も存在します。例えば、DAppsのユーザーインターフェース(UI)やユーザーエクスペリエンス(UX)が十分に洗練されていない場合があり、ユーザーがDAppsを快適に利用することが難しい場合があります。また、スマートコントラクトのセキュリティに関するリスクも存在しており、ハッキングやバグによって資産が失われる可能性があります。さらに、DAppsの普及には、ユーザーの教育や啓蒙活動が不可欠であり、ブロックチェーン技術に対する理解を深める必要があります。しかし、トロンは、これらの課題を克服するために、積極的に開発を進めており、DApps開発環境の改善やセキュリティ対策の強化に取り組んでいます。今後の展望としては、トロンは、より多くのDAppsが開発され、より多くのユーザーがDAppsを利用するようになることが期待されます。また、トロンは、他のブロックチェーンプラットフォームとの相互運用性を高め、より広範なブロックチェーンエコシステムを構築することを目指しています。さらに、トロンは、DeFiやNFTなどの新しい分野にも積極的に進出し、ブロックチェーン技術の可能性を最大限に引き出すことを目指しています。

まとめ

本稿では、トロン(TRX)におけるDApps開発事例を詳細にまとめました。トロンは、高速なトランザクション処理能力と低い手数料を特徴としており、ゲーム、金融、コンテンツ配信、ソーシャルメディアなど、様々な分野でDAppsの開発基盤として活用されています。DApps開発には、いくつかの課題も存在しますが、トロンは、これらの課題を克服するために、積極的に開発を進めており、今後の発展が期待されます。トロンは、ブロックチェーン技術の可能性を最大限に引き出し、より自由で透明性の高い社会を実現することを目指しています。DApps開発者、ブロックチェーン技術に関心のある技術者、そして投資家にとって、トロンは、今後ますます注目されるプラットフォームとなるでしょう。


前の記事

暗号資産(仮想通貨)に注目すべき理由と今後の展望

次の記事

スカイトラベル最新トレンド!空の旅の楽しみ方

コメントを書く

Leave a Comment

メールアドレスが公開されることはありません。 が付いている欄は必須項目です